The Sequoia Baby Backpack is a waterproof diaper backpack designed with an extendable crib for the 'on the go' parent. It has insulated thermal pockets for your bottles, external pockets for easy access to your wipes, and even a pocket for your phone! The Sequoia even comes with a sunshade awning for the bassinet in case your baby is taking a quick nap, and a USB phone port to keep your phone charged!.
